Arabica Gayo Coffee Bean, Speciality, Semi-Washed (Unroasted) Semi-washed Process (Pulped Natural Process) The semi-washed process, also known as the pulped natural process, combines elements of both the natural and washed processing methods. Ripe coffee cherries are pulped to remove the outer skin, but the beans are left covered in a thin layer of mucilage and dried without fermentation. This method results in coffees with a unique combination of fruity sweetness from the mucilage and clarity of flavor from the washed process, often exhibiting a creamy mouthfeel and nuanced acidity.

Concept : Washed Robusta is also known as Robusta Parchment. It is used primarily in instant coffee, espresso, and as a filler in ground coffee blends. Robusta has its origins in central and western sub-Saharan Africa. It represents approximately 40% of global coffee production with Arabica constituting the balance.
